Smoothing or filtering of data is first preprocessing step for noise suppression in many applications involving data analysis. Moving average is the most popular method of smoothing the data, generalization of this led to the development of Savitzky-Golay filter. Reconstructing normalized difference vegetation index (NDVI) time series datasets is essential for monitoring long-term changes in terrestrial vegetation. Here, a temporal–spatial iteration (TSI) method was developed to estimate the NDVIs of contaminated pixels, based on reliable data. The efficacy of smoothing first-order data as a preprocessing method for multivariate calibration is discussed. In particular, the use of symmetric smoothing filters (such as Savitzky–Golay filters) is examined from the perspective of calibration performance, in contrast with past studies based on univariate signal-to-noise improvement.
